Luke: In the section just before this one, Jesus said: “Let’s go over to the other side of the lake.” (v. 23) The lake is the Lake of Galilee, but Luke identifies it as Lake Gennesaret (Ch. 5:1) – which is a predominantly Gentile area. I have often wondered why Jesus went there. He only says two things while there and yet He left the whole land in upheaval. As stated above, these were Gentiles and pigs were a source of revenue to these Gentile people.
